Cost Breakdown

Investopedia estimates the classic American Dream—covering home, retirement, kids, healthcare, vacations, and weddings—costs more than $5 million in 2025 ([Investopedia](https://www.investopedia.com/2025-american-dream-costs-more-than-usd5-million-11796727)).

Inflation in healthcare, childcare, and housing has significantly driven up this lifetime goal.

Rethinking the Dream

Many Americans now prioritize financial security, debt-free living, and healthcare access over traditional milestones like elaborate weddings or exotic vacations.

Personal values and financial flexibility increasingly shape modified dreams.
